Italy to South Africa by Air freight

The quickest way to get from Italy to South Africa by plane will take about 17hrs and departs from Rome–Fiumicino Leonardo da Vinci International Airport (FCO) and arrives into OR Tambo International Airport (JNB). There are flights departing 2-4 times a day on this route. Ethiopian Airlines is one of the carriers that operates regular services on this route with flights departing 1-2 times a day.

Italy to South Africa by Container ship

The quickest way to get from Italy to South Africa by ship will take about 21 days and departs from La Spezia (ITSPE) and arrives into Ngqura / Coega (ZANGQ). There are vessels departing every 1-2 days on this route. ONE is one of the carriers that operates regular services on this route with vessels departing 2-4 times a week.
